HEALTHCARE WITH A HEART Our agency is staffed by over 700 employees and serves over 1,400 people throughout Oneida and Lewis Counties. Our mission is to enable persons with disabilities and their families to achieve their potential through self-determined goals in partnership with the agency. We will provide leadership in our community to develop the necessary human and financial resources to fulfill this mission. Our staff embodies our Core Values of Compassion, Dedication, Dignity, Integrity, Person-Centered/Family Based and Progressive. Our Core Values reflect our work and interactions while providing the foundation of our culture. 🥇What an incredible surprise from our friends at Mastrovito Hyundai. In July, their team participated in an Olympic-style competition, and a group of their employees representing The Arc brought home the Gold! Yesterday, they generously presented a check for $8,300 to our CEO, Karen Korotzer, in support of our programs and services. Thank you to Frank, Coleen, and everyone at Mastrovito Hyundai. Earlier this week, The Arc New York held its statewide 2024 Art Show competition, and we are thrilled to announce that our Fine Arc program artists took part! 😳 Out of 212 entries and 856 votes cast, Rachel Lewis and Brian Tanner finished in the top 50.
